The film distinguishes between love and obsession. Stephen's attraction to Anna is not built on shared interests or emotional warmth, but on a primal, destructive need that blinds him to reality.
Unwilling to resist their compulsion, Stephen and Anna begin a clandestine affair. Their sexual encounters are passionate, frequent, and reckless, driven by a force neither seems able to control. The situation is a powder keg: Anna is Martyn’s fiancée, and Stephen is the father of the groom.
